What a New Player Actually Sees at the Table

A single-zero roulette table shows 37 boxes: 0 and 1 through 36. The grid is surrounded by boxes for red or black, odd or even, low or high ranges, dozens, and columns. Inside the grid, each number accepts a direct bet, and the spaces between numbers allow split bets. Outside the grid, the boxes accept group bets. Sector bets are not visible on the same board; they are usually listed as separate options such as Voisins du Zéro, Tiers du Cylindre, and Orphelins in the betting menu.

Before you set a single chip, check two things. First, confirm whether the table is single-zero or double-zero. The interface at fabet.locker normally labels the wheel type, but a quick check of the game rules prevents a costly mistake. Second, confirm the minimum chip value. A table can look inviting and still drain a bankroll quickly if the smallest chip is higher than your session limit.

The board layout is the same across most European roulette variants, but the visual placement of the number 0 can differ. That is not a cosmetic issue; it changes the options you can place and the way sector bets map to the wheel.

Inside, Outside, and Sector Options Compared

The table below summarizes the practical differences. Use it to match the category to the session length and bankroll size.

Category Examples Standard Single-Zero Payout Practical Role
Outside Red/Black, Odd/Even, 1-18, 19-36, Dozens, Columns Even money (1:1) for the first four groups; 2:1 for dozens and columns Frequent wins, smaller swings, a slower bankroll drawdown
Inside Straight, Split, Street, Corner, Six Line 35:1 down to 5:1 depending on the bet Larger payoffs, long losing streaks, short sessions
Sector Voisins du Zéro, Tiers du Cylindre, Orphelins Mixed; each sub-bet pays according to its own inside-bet type Defined wheel coverage, bundled risk, needs rule verification

In standard single-zero roulette, the house edge is 2.70%, which is the mathematical result of the 0 on the wheel. If the table uses a double-zero wheel, that edge rises to 5.26%. The payout table and the wheel type need to match for the session to make sense, because every decision about category and stake is built on that baseline.

Sector Selections: The Bets That Confuse New Players

Sector bets, also called French bets or call bets, are the least understood selection group. They cover a fixed segment of the wheel rather than a fixed pattern of the board. The name “sector” is accurate: you are buying coverage across a physical set of wheel pockets.

The common sector bets on a single-zero wheel are Voisins du Zéro, Tiers du Cylindre, and Orphelins. Voisins du Zéro covers the seventeen numbers around the zero. Tiers du Cylindre covers twelve numbers on the side opposite the zero. Orphelins covers the remaining numbers that sit between the other two sectors. Some interfaces add Jeu Zéro as a smaller option within the zero neighborhood, but its exact composition depends on the game rules provided.

A sector bet is always a bundle of smaller bets. The total stake is the sum of those bets, and the payout is the sum of whatever sub-bets win. You cannot read a single published odds value for the whole sector; you have to inspect each component. Mistakes That Drain Bankrolls

The following errors appear consistently in roulette sessions, regardless of the interface.

  • Playing a double-zero table while using a single-zero payout expectation.
  • Splitting a small bankroll across inside numbers without accounting for a streak of misses.
  • Treating sector bets as one wager with one payoff, then reacting with surprise when a partial win pays little.
  • Ignoring the table minimum and letting the minimum chip value force the bet size upward.
  • Switching categories after every loss, which resets the bankroll plan and adds unplanned exposure.
  • Keeping no exit rule, which turns a planned session into an open-ended drain.

Those mistakes share a common root: they are all caused by decisions made after the spin starts. Fix them at the table-selection stage, and the actual spin becomes a matter of execution rather than impulse.
